The Medical Valley Digital Health Application Center (dmac) advises manufacturers of digital health innovations on all relevant issues relating to the German healthcare market and helps identify opportunities, understand requirements, connect with industry stakeholders, and choose the most promising market access strategy and best reimbursement path for each healthcare solution.

In addition, dmac offers clinical research services that focus on evidence generation and include all the services of a digital study center – from patient recruitment and patient management to data collection and analysis. Also part of the service portfolio: market and potential analyses as well as health economic evaluations.
